> In ath9k we make sure the following two things
> *if the first interface is ADHOC we cannot have any other interface.
> *we cannot add an ADHOC interface if there is already an interface
> is present.
> - if ((ah->opmode == NL80211_IFTYPE_ADHOC) ||
> - ((vif->type == NL80211_IFTYPE_ADHOC) &&
> - sc->nvifs > 0)) {
> - ath_err(common, "Cannot create ADHOC interface when other"
> - " interfaces already exist.\n");
> + if ((ah->opmode == NL80211_IFTYPE_ADHOC) && (sc->nvifs > 0)) {
> + ath_err(common, "Cannot create any other interface when an
> ADHOC interface already exists.\n");
> + ret = -EINVAL;
> + goto out;
> + }
> +
> + if ((vif->type == NL80211_IFTYPE_ADHOC) && (sc->nvifs > 0)) {
> + ath_err(common, "Cannot create ADHOC interface when other
> interfaces already exist.\n");
You could just remove the entire check since the interface combinations
you advertise don't allow it, I think? Or just fix those
combinations :-)
